The Hollow Mirror by Natalia Landowska is part of Laminae (2026), a series examining the uppermost layers of the earth through ceramic surfaces and material accumulation. The frame is constructed from porcelain clay combined with paper pulp, shaped and fired to retain irregular edges and variations in density.
The surface is developed through layered glaze applications, which shift and fragment during firing, producing a textured and unstable perimeter. The reflective mirror plane is set within this structure without attempting formal continuity between materials.
The contrast between the precision of the mirror and the variability of the ceramic frame defines the work. Landowska’s practice consistently situates form at the intersection of control and material behaviour.
